Description

This book is aimed at critiquing the application of digital technologies for the potential improvement of quality management in the construction phase of civil engineering projects.
To address the aim, two objectives emerged. The first was reviewing digital technologies that were available for use in quality control that could assist in the reduction of defects. The second was seeking the viewpoint from construction professionals to develop a quality management framework employing the most applicable digital technologies.
In support of the objectives, a qualitative research approach involved multiple sources of data collection, gained from literature and interviews. Participants in the interviews included digital engineering specialists, designers, main contractors and subcontractors. The data accumulated was analysed from both the answers to direct questions and by coding to provide a quality management framework of the most applicable technologies.
